Had the note 3 and liked it. Got the note 5 and think it is good too. Bad points are no removable storage, lost IR blaster and that Samsung pay accepts newly no credit cards. Good points are instant on camera, fast charge, wireless charge, Android pay and more. Good phone if you are in the market.
It would be GREAT if I could access the FM radio that I know is in there, that really tee's me off.
